With every Marriage Celebrant Training Course, you receive the following:

Instructional DVD plus the following:

  • the Marriage Act 1961 and the Marriage Regulations 1963,
  • the 'Explanatory Material on the Marriage Act 1961 for Marriage Celebrants',
  • the DVD titled 'When Words are Not Enough:  Some Legal Obligations of a Marriage Celebrant' 2008 produced by The Production Hub Canberra for the Attorney-General's Department,
  • information on the Marriage Celebrants Program at www.ag.gov.au/celebrants, and
  • Sample copies of the following forms and certificates specified in the Marriage Regulations 1963 for use in the conduct of marriages and fulfilment of obligations under the Marriage Celebrants Program (Forms 1, 2, 3, 4, 7, 12A, 12B, 12D, 13,14, 14A, 15, 16,24 and Schedules 1A and 1B).
